ROBO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

223 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ROBO Global Robotics & Automation Index ETF (ROBO)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$445M — down 23% from $576M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 44 funds closed out of ROBO and 17 opened new positions — a net loss of 27 holders — while 71 trimmed existing stakes and 79 added.

The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$5.19M. The largest seller was Osaic Holdings, cutting an estimated $7.4M.
